When are the renovations at Poolesville going to be done? When will the Damascus renovations start? And is Clarksburg HS going to be renovated or redistricted?
Anonymous
Poolesville construction is supposed to be done this summer.

The Damascus project timeline is unclear, depending on a decision in the spring by the county executive on funding the requested capital budget.

Clarksburg is not slated for a renovation, but is part of the proposed boundary study and is expected to have some areas ultimately reassigned to the expanded space at Damascus.

For Damascus HS, there were two scenarios put forward as "non-recommended reductions." Scenario A delays the beginning of construction to 2029 with a completion date TBD. Scenario B delays the completion date to 2029. In the board's requested capital budget, the completion date is still 2027.

Poolesville High School construction will NOT be completed by this summer.

Phase 1 is close to completion and students will move into the phase 1 section when they return from spring break. This is six months later than originally scheduled.

The remaining old section of the school including the cafeteria will be demolished as part of phase 2 which was supposed to be completed by Dec 2024, but will clearly be delayed.
